Unique Design Features

Basketball shoes are distinguished by their unique design features that cater specifically to the sport. These include enhanced ankle support, superior traction for quick lateral movements, and cushioning systems that absorb shock during jumps. Let’s take a closer look at these essential elements.

High Tops Vs Low Tops

Basketball shoes come in two main styles: high tops and low tops. High tops provide maximum ankle support, wrapping around the ankle to enhance stability, making them ideal for players prone to injuries. Ankle Support Technology

Effective ankle support is crucial in basketball. Many shoes incorporate advanced support technologies, such as padded collars and adjustable straps, to prevent ankle rolls and ensure a secure fit during intense gameplay. This technology helps players maintain their footing and reduces the risk of injury.

Breathability And Comfort

Breathability is another vital aspect of basketball shoes, keeping your feet cool and dry during play. Many models utilize mesh and perforated materials to promote air circulation. Comfort is enhanced through cushioning and a snug fit, which helps reduce fatigue and prevents blisters during long games.

Comparing Basketball Shoes to Other Sports Footwear

Feature Basketball Shoes Running Shoes
Ankle Support High tops provide extensive support Minimal to no ankle support
Cushioning Designed for shock absorption during jumps Focused on forward motion and comfort
Traction Specialized grip for court surfaces Designed for varied terrains
Weight Heavier due to added support features Lighter for speed

Q: What are the benefits of high-top basketball shoes?

High-top shoes provide additional ankle support, reducing the risk of injuries and offering more stability during lateral movements.

Q: Can I use running shoes for basketball?

While running shoes may provide comfort, they lack the necessary support and traction for basketball, making them unsuitable for the sport.

Q: How often should I replace my basketball shoes?

It’s recommended to replace basketball shoes every 6-12 months, depending on usage and wear, to maintain optimal performance and support.
